Worry watch: new study tracks anxiety in liver donors
Knowledge-focused Not yet recruitingThis study looks at anxiety levels in 100 healthy people donating part of their liver. Researchers will measure worry before and after surgery using a standard questionnaire. The goal is to understand how anxiety affects recovery and find ways to better support donors.
